More than 100 million people around the world are not getting enough sleep; the average adult needs between 7.5 and 8 hours of sleep per night. college students are particularly at risk of not getting enough shut-eye.
a recent survey of several thousand college students indicated that the total hours of sleep time per night, denoted by the random variable x, can be approximated by a normal model with e(x) = 6.86 hours and sd(x) = 1.15 hours.

question 1. find the probability that the hours of sleep per night for a random sample of 4 college students has a mean x between 6.55 and 6.92. (use 4 decimal places in your answer)

question 2. find the probability that the hours of sleep per night for a random sample of 16 college students has a mean x between 6.55 and 6.92. (use 4 decimal places in your answer)

question 3. find the probability that the hours of sleep per night for a random sample of 25 college students has a mean x between 6.55 and 6.92. (use 4 decimal places in your answer)
